logo

Output ac8908956be13ff6f4033717ba9f46079cf31d8f81d0a45d3d2e469e43077128:0

value
999844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a23f30d912178538384c174913b368c608d41d6 OP_EQUAL
address
3QVdvK1JM1A5HUzCcnwu1UcAg8gyMrHK4D
transaction
ac8908956be13ff6f4033717ba9f46079cf31d8f81d0a45d3d2e469e43077128